大数据开发工具排名,从开源到商业解决方案
大数据开发工具排名榜展示了当前市场上最受欢迎和广泛使用的大数据开发工具。这些工具涵盖了从数据处理、分析到可视化等各个环节,为企业和个人提供了强大的数据分析能力。Apache Hadoop以其分布式计算和存储的优势位居榜首;Python凭借其简洁的语言语法和丰富的库支持紧随其后;而Tableau则因其出色的数据可视化效果备受青睐。RankMath SEO作为一款专业的SEO优化工具也在榜单中脱颖而出,展现了其在搜索引擎优化领域的强大实力。整体来看,这份排名榜反映了大数据技术应用的多样性和深度,同时也预示了未来发展趋势。
本文目录导读:
随着数据时代的到来,大数据技术已成为推动企业数字化转型和智能化决策的关键力量,为了更好地利用这些海量的数据资源,选择合适的大数据开发工具变得尤为重要,本文将为您介绍当前市场上最受欢迎的大数据开发工具及其排名。
一、大数据开发工具概述
大数据开发工具是指用于处理和分析大量数据的软件或平台,它们能够帮助企业和组织从各种来源收集、整理、存储和管理数据,并通过算法和模型进行深入分析,以获得有价值的信息和洞察力,以下是几个主要的大数据开发工具及其特点:
1、Hadoop
特点: Hadoop是一种开源分布式计算框架,适用于大规模数据处理,它由两个核心组件组成:MapReduce用于并行处理任务,而HDFS(Hadoop Distributed File System)则提供了高容错性的文件系统服务。
2、Spark
特点: Spark是一款快速、通用的大数据处理引擎,支持多种编程语言(如Scala、Java等),其核心优势在于内存计算能力强大,可以显著提高数据处理速度。
3、Apache Kafka
特点: Kafka是一种高性能的消息队列系统,主要用于实时流式数据处理,它可以处理大量的消息吞吐量,并保证消息的可靠性和持久性。
4、Elasticsearch
特点: Elasticsearch是基于Lucene的开源搜索引擎服务器,专为分布式环境设计,它具有强大的搜索功能和高性能索引更新能力,非常适合于全文检索和数据挖掘应用。
5、MySQL
特点: MySQL是一款广泛使用的开源关系型数据库管理系统,具有良好的可扩展性和安全性,虽然其主要用途不是专门针对大数据场景,但在某些情况下也可以作为大数据解决方案的一部分使用。
二、大数据开发工具排名榜
根据市场占有率、技术成熟度、社区活跃度和用户反馈等因素综合考虑,以下是对大数据开发工具的最新排名榜单:
1、第一名: Hadoop
理由: 作为最早的大数据处理框架之一,Hadoop凭借其强大的数据处理能力和广泛的生态系统赢得了众多企业的青睐,尽管近年来出现了许多新的替代方案,但Hadoop依然保持着其在市场上的领先地位。
2、第二名: Spark
理由: Spark以其出色的性能表现和对多种编程语言的良好支持逐渐成为大数据处理的宠儿,尤其是在内存计算方面,Spark的表现尤为突出,使得它在很多场景下都能超越传统的MapReduce模式。
3、第三名: Apache Kafka
理由: 在实时流式数据处理领域,Kafka无疑是佼佼者,其高效的消息传递机制和高容错性使其能够在高并发环境下稳定运行,满足了现代应用程序对时效性的严格要求。
4、第四名: Elasticsearch
理由: 对于需要快速查询和分析大量非结构化文本数据的场合,Elasticsearch无疑是最优的选择,它的分布式架构设计和高效的索引机制让它成为了企业级搜索解决方案的首选。
5、第五名: MySQL
理由: 尽管MySQL并非专为大数据处理而生,但其丰富的功能和稳定的性能使其在许多大数据项目中扮演着重要的角色,特别是在与小规模的数据仓库集成时,MySQL往往能发挥出意想不到的优势。
大数据开发工具的种类繁多且各有特色,在选择合适的工具时,企业应根据自身的业务需求和技术实力来做出决策,我们也应该关注新技术的发展趋势,以便及时调整策略以适应不断变化的市场环境,才能在大数据时代中立于不败之地。
文章内容共计1176个字符,已满足您的要求。
热门标签: #大数据开发工具 #开源与商业解决方案